Deutsche Bank CFO Akram Sees Trading Momentum Continue
Deutsche Bank's second-quarter fixed-income trading revenue increased 16% year-over-year to €2.6 billion, exceeding analyst estimates and outperforming Wall Street peers. CFO Raja Akram noted continued trading momentum into July, with strong pipelines in markets and investment banking, and expressed confidence in reaching the bank's full-year revenue target.
